Cultivating Inner Calm: Meditation for Depression Relief
Meditation has been shown to be a powerful tool for alleviating symptoms of depression. Regular meditation practice can help cultivate inner tranquility, which is essential for boosting mood and well-being. By concentrating on the present moment, meditation allows us to step away from negative thoughts and feelings that can fuel depression.
It's important to remember that meditation is not a quick solution. It requires dedication.
However, with regular practice, it can substantially enhance your psychological well-being.

Sleep Sanctuary: Meditative Practices for Peaceful Nights
In the hustle of modern life, achieving restful sleep can feel like an elusive dream. Yet, cultivating a tranquil sanctuary within our minds can pave the way for sound slumber. Through the gentle practice of meditation, we can quiet the noise of thoughts that often keep us tossing. By directing our attention to the present moment, we let go tension and anxieties, allowing our bodies and minds to drift into a state of deep relaxation.
- Mental journeys can transport us to serene landscapes, soothing our minds and preparing us for sleep.
- Diaphragmatic breathing slow down our heart rate and ease stress, promoting a sense of calm.
- Body scans help us tune in of our physical sensations, releasing any lingering tension.
By integrating these effective meditative practices into our nightly routine, we can create a sacred space for sleep, where our minds and bodies can truly rest.
